Thank you for taking the time to report this bug and helping to make
Ubuntu better. Reviewing your log files attached to this bug report it
seems that there is a problem with your installation media (CD/DVD).
You can verify the integrity of the Ubuntu ISO files you downloaded by
following the instructions at
https://help.ubuntu.com/community/HowToMD5SUM. You might also retry
your installation with new media. In the event that is is not in fact
an error with your installation media please set the bug's status back
to New. Thanks and good luck!

Bug description:
I have an old BIOS and decided to install Ubuntu to give life to it
again. The specs are pretty decent with 2GB of RAM and a i3 processor.
When trying to install ubuntu, which was 18.04.02 LTS from a live USB
made using Rufus on my laptop, till the partitioning of disks and time
zone selection is okay. But while entering the password, it says there
is a error, either because of dust in the CD or heating too much. I
did a full format, re-downloaded the ISO and tried again. Same. And
one last time. Same.
Please help me out! Would be much appreciated!!
